Leadership Review Briefing — Warranty Overrun

Warranty costs on the Skellan R4 pump line exceeded plan by 34% this quarter. Root cause: seal failures in units shipped from the Morvale plant between March and June. Containment in place; revised seals in production since July. Reserve topped up; margin impact flagged to finance. Department heads must hold messaging per the comms brief. No external statements. Full failure analysis due at next review. The related confidential planning note is appended below.

board note of yaduf-bagag: Wenwynox Holdings plans to lower the Oliys list price by 26 percent in September.

Before cutting a release, verify that the deduplication pass completed without unresolved merge conflicts — these block the search reindex and will stall the whole release train. Pay particular attention to the edition-matching heuristics, which changed in version 4.2 and are the most common source of regressions. The full reconciliation design notes and release checklist are maintained on the page below.

operations page: https://confluence.lumicsys.internal/projects/display/projects/display

Subject: Handover — Skylark websocket reconnect bug

Hi Merel,

Handing off the Skylark reconnect issue. Clients on flaky networks reconnect in a tight loop because the backoff timer resets on every partial handshake. I've got a patch in review that persists the backoff state; it's not merged yet. Mitigation for tonight: the connection cap on the edge tier is lowered to 80%, which keeps things stable. If the loop storm returns before the fix lands, contact the gateway team at the address below.

billing contact of fajog-fafop = fraox.istdor@nelvrosys.corp

## Breaker: Corvet upstream API

If Corvet latency spikes, the breaker opens and Mallowd serves stale quotes. Do not force-close it manually; let the half-open probe recover on its own. Paging threshold is sustained open state past ten minutes. Verify the running breaker settings match the following values.

deployment values, hahig-bahaf:
[silys]
team = noveth
access_code = ac_f34f45
owner = novwyn.gormir
host = silys.qorvelstack.example
port = 8080
peer = wenys.torvaworks.test
salt = ebb2fb97
pin = 6233